Versatile “click” synthesis of 1-hydroxy-1,1-methylenebisphosphonic acids with thioalkoxy substituents for the preparation of stable gold nanoparticles†
Abstract
New structures of hydroxymethyl bisphosphonate (HMBP) were prepared through thiol–yne and thiol–ene click reactions. The synthesized polyethyleneglycol-functionalized HMBPs were then utilized for the one-pot synthesis of gold nanoparticles (Au NPs). These Au NPs were demonstrated to be highly stable in a physiological medium with high salt concentrations, and could moreover be efficiently functionalized by an organic dye leading to fluorescent Au NPs that are hours long stable in serum.
